What are the indications for the Karen system?

Currently, the Karen system is widely used in various disciplines such as rehabilitation and sports medicine, from neurological disorders of motor control, cognition and proprioception, orthopedic disorders of balance, gait and core stability, to the enhancement of sports control and the recovery of sports injuries, etc., all of which have achieved significant therapeutic enhancement. Most importantly, the system adjusts the (virtual) environment by targeting the patient’s level of impairment, which can help the patient break through the environmental constraints, achieve personalized medicine in the true sense, restore the patient’s confidence and strengthen the subjective initiative, mobilize motivation and stimulate the patient’s potential. Karen system whole-body movement analysis of all limbs and improve the training of motor ability, record all the relevant data of the patient in the exercise rehabilitation training. Cognitive and motor therapy integration of dual-task training, for elderly patients this dual-task training can not only improve the patient’s ability to prevent falls, but also improve the overall coordination of the patient, thus reducing the chances of injury due to accidents, and play a role in increasing life expectancy and improving the quality of life.
